                        Originally posted by Gator Bait View Post
                        I thought I wanted aluminum bumpers but have since bent the heck out of my steel winch plate. Time to double layer it like Wushaw's. Hanging a 5k Jeep from a winch line is hard on em.
                        The aluminum version from VKS comes with a steel sub-frame for the winch and shackle mounts, and the aluminum skin. Kind of defeats the purpose of saving weight.

                        Originally posted by JK_Texas View Post
                        If I'm not mistaken they offer both in steel. Could be wrong
                        The V2 (1st one) only comes in steel. The V3 (2nd one) comes in both steel and aluminum. I think the V2 is a a little taller profile to fit the fog lights.
